David Huestis Learning Centre – My Learning Path

Scouting Fundamentals (3.5 hours)*Please note: This course replaces Woodbadge 1 Module 1, and must be taken in order for a new scouter to participate in programming with youth. -Welcome to Scouting! -What is Scouting?

-What is your role in all of this? -How Scouting helps you deliver a quality program -How Scouting helps you deliver a safe program

-How you can help Scouting reach more young people -What comes next?

The following training replaces Woodbadge 1 Modules 2-5 and must be taken within an individual’s first year as a scouter. To qualify for ratio new scouters must complete this training.

Canadian Path Fundamentals (55 minutes) -What is the Canadian Path? -How do you get started on the Canadian Path? -How do I fit in? -How do we learn now?

Facilitating the Program (2 hours) -How to Facilitate a Meeting

-How to Facilitate Outdoor Adventure Skills -How to Incorporate Badges -How to Take Youth Camping -What is STEM? -How to use the Patrol System

Canadian Path Principles (1 hour 45 minutes)- How to Facilitate a Balanced Program- How to Facilitate the SPICES- How to Incorporate Spirituality- How to Facilitate Adventure- Understanding Personal Progression

Scouters Working Together (1 hour 30 minutes) -How to Engage Parents -How to Plan for Youth-Led -How to Fund the Program -How do I Work With Section Leadership Teams? -How to Use the Program Quality Standards

Supporting the Program – Group Committee Training (6 hours)Please Note: this training is only required for Group Committee members, not section scouters. The interview course can now be found under this section, now titled Volunteer Screening.
